Ticket FG-2241: The Harrowfield telemetry gateway's secrets vault sealed itself after last night's power blip, so no combine or irrigation data is flowing to Agrilink Cloud. Restarting the vault service alone won't help — it needs a manual unseal. Follow the runbook steps carefully: stop the ingest workers first, unseal, then restart in order. The unseal prompt expects the recovery passphrase, which is recorded directly below for on-call use.

strongbox words: oliael-gilax-lamael

Quarterly Planning Note — Branwell Logistics, for the board.

Quick one on next year's training budget. We're proposing a 15% uplift, mostly for the new dispatch certification at the Halloway depot and leadership coaching for shift supervisors. Yes, it's more than last year, but turnover in skilled roles is costing us far more than the coaching would. Finance has sanity-checked the numbers and we can fund it from the efficiency savings. How this ties into our broader plans is set out in the note below.

management briefing: Project Zorix slips by six weeks because of the audit delay.

## Deployment

Textgate's encoding sniffer runs as a sidecar next to the upload service. Deploy both together; the sniffer inspects the first 64 KB of each uploaded text file and tags it before storage. Mismatched tags block ingestion, so keep the confidence threshold sane. The sidecar reads its runtime settings from the values below.

deployment values, yafop-fahap:
[lamwyn]
team = silath
access_code = ac_166fb2
host = lamwyn.orvexgrid.example
port = 9300
owner = pelael.praius
peer = istiel.zarqeldyn.corp

For the release manager: if GC pauses on the Matchwell matcher exceed the pairing deadline, operators may be auto-logged-out of the tuning console mid-incident, leaving the account in a locked state. Do not create a fresh operator account; that resets the heap-tuning history we need for the post-incident review. Instead, run the recovery flow from the Dunmere bastion and reclaim the original account. The flow requires the standing recovery passphrase, recorded immediately below this fragment.

vault phrase of kahip-tajog = wenath-ralax